What You’ll Need

  • Mayonnaise – Any mayo will work for this recipe. I used Hellmann’s! You could use homemade mayonnaise as well.
  • Tarragon – Tarragon is used to flavour béarnaise sauce so it’s what we’re using for our mayo. You’ll need to pick the leaves from the stalks then finely chop them.
  • Dijon Mustard – Mustard gives our mayo more depth of flavour. Make sure to use Dijon!
  • Lemon Juice – Lemon juice adds acidity to our mayo, cutting through the creaminess.

How To Make Béarnaise Mayo

This mayonnaise is super easy to make & comes together in just a few minutes! To make, we simply mix together m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, lemon juice & chopped tarragon. We give the mayo a taste to check the seasoning then add in salt & pepper as needed.

Once mixed, béarnaise mayo can be used straight away or stored in the fridge for up to 3 days.

Serving Suggestions

Our béarnaise mayo is based on the classic steak sauce so goes great with beef, especially in a steak sandwich or a burger! However, béarnaise mayo will also work really well with other meats such as chicken & pork and fish, like salmon (pan fried!).

Béarnaise Mayo

This béarnaise mayo is a twist on the classic steak sauce. This makes a great burger or sandwich sauce & is flavoured with tarragon, mustard & lemon juice.
Prep Time10 minutes
Total Time10 minutes
Course: Sauces, Side Dish
Cuisine: French
Servings: 6 Servings
Author: Ben Racey

Equipment

  • Mixing Bowl
  • Juicer

Ingredients

  • 150 g Mayonnaise
  • tsp Dijon Mustard
  • tbsp Finely Chopped Tarragon
  • 2 tsp Lemon Juice

Instructions

  • Add the mayonnaise, mustard, tarragon & lemon juice into a mixing bowl.
  • Season the mayo with salt & pepper then stir, to combine.
  • Give the mayonnaise a taste, to check the seasoning, adding in more salt & pepper as needed. Serve immediately or store in the fridge for up to 3 days.

Notes

1. Mayonnaise – A full fat mayonnaise works best here. I used Hellmann’s.
2. Tarragon – Make sure to pick the tarragon leaves from the stalks before chopping it up. The tarragon should be finely chopped.
3. Storage – Once made, the béarnaise mayo can be served immediately or stored in the fridge for up to 3 days.
